mineral reinforced nylon resin
矿物增强尼龙树脂

Minlon 22C NC010 is a 38% mineral/glass reinforced, heat stabilized polyamide 66 resin for injection molding.
minlon22C NC010 是38%矿物/玻璃纤维增强,热稳定聚酰胺66树脂注塑成型。
